- Note
- Clippings about Absurdia. Covering title for the presentation of the following plays: A Resounding Tinkle by N. F. Simpson, Gladly Otherwise by Simpson and The Crimson Hotel by Michael Frayn. The folder also includes material about Douglas Hodge, John Hodgkinson, Lyndsey Marshal and the Donmar Warehouse (London, England).
